#!/bin/sh -e # # arc - a directory archiver with compression # # https://rgz.ee/bin/arc # Copyright 2018-2019 Roman Zolotarev # fail() { >&2 echo "$@" exit 1; } usage() { fail "usage: ${0##*/} "; } test -z "$1" && usage test -z "$2" && usage src=$(readlink -f "$1") arch="$2" tree="${arch}.tree.gz" dgst="${arch}.tree.sha256" test -d "$src" || fail "$src: no directory" test -e "$arch" && fail "$arch: exists" test -e "$tree" && fail "$tree: exists" test -e "$dgst" && fail "$dgst: exists" # print out $src, its file size and archive's file name printf '%s %s %s ' "$src" "$(du -sh "$src"|cut -f1)" "$arch" # generate the spec file with sha256 hashes for every file # archive it and generate sha256 hash for the spec itself mtree -cK sha256digest -p "$src" | gzip > "$tree" zcat "$tree" | sha256 > "$dgst" cd "$src" || fail "$src: no directory" # write (-w) gzipped (-z) archive # in cpio format (-x cpio) # to the file (-f) pax -wzx cpio -f "$arch" . # TODO # # to exclude '.*/foo/.*' and '.*bar.*' # # -'s,.*/foo/.*,,' \ # -'s,.*bar.*,,' \ # print out the archive file size du -sh "$arch" | cut -f1
